Preparing Your Slab Base: Essential Steps for Success

A solid, level slab base is absolutely crucial for durable concrete success. Ignoring proper preparation can lead to serious issues down the road, including shifting. First, clear all debris and topsoil – a least depth of twelve inches is generally recommended. Next, compact the soil using a tamper ; this guarantees proper compaction . Then, install a layer of gravel – typically six inches thick – and grade it thoroughly. This supplies a stable and uniform surface for your concrete slab. Finally, confirm the grade to ensure proper drainage, generally roughly 1/8 inch per linear foot .

Slab Base Prep Mistakes to Avoid

Proper foundation setup is essential for a long-lasting concrete patio . Many homeowners frequently make serious mistakes that can lead to shifting and premature breakdown. One common error is inadequate compaction; the soil must be firmly compacted to avoid settling. Failing to accurately address current moisture issues, such as insufficient drainage or elevated water tables, is another major pitfall. Finally, neglecting to use the appropriate aggregate type for the base material can compromise the entire project ’s stability.

Leveling Your Slab Base: Techniques and Tools

Achieving a even slab platform is absolutely crucial for long-term performance. Multiple techniques are available to accomplish this, ranging from manual leveling with spades and simple levels to advanced approaches. With minor areas, a bubble level and a straight board can work . However, for larger projects, consider rental a laser level or a vibratory plate to settle the gravel and improve its density . Accurate grading is key and often necessitates quite a bit of patience .

Selecting the Appropriate Base Material for Your Slab

The decision of a foundation is vital for a stable slab. Evaluate options like compacted aggregate, coarse sand, or a blend of both. Gravel provides good drainage and support, while fine sand helps level the ground. Your earth composition and the purpose of the slab will greatly impact which option is perfect. Remember to ensure proper packing for a strong result.

Slab Base Drainage: Preventing Future Problems

Proper water management beneath a concrete foundation is essential for preventing costly issues down the line . Insufficient water removal can result in excessive dampness , which supports mold growth , compromises the structure of your home , and even leads to fissures . Implementing a well-designed water collection process during construction —perhaps employing a gravel bed or a water conduit—is a smart approach to guarantee a durable and hassle-free base .
